logo

Output 0eb748698816e5d94cc81c9431045797115ae4ed3d79a5fc94d7ad4fabe18e89:1

value
17740306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9362892bdb9b5570b64040fd563e3c92b7e18e OP_EQUAL
address
3EKjjVuHdbKm5tDTQB8NEpyL9WwstHozK4
transaction
0eb748698816e5d94cc81c9431045797115ae4ed3d79a5fc94d7ad4fabe18e89